כיצד להמיר מספרים בינאריים לעשרוניים

מְחַבֵּר: Helen Garcia
תאריך הבריאה: 22 אַפּרִיל 2021
תאריך עדכון: 14 מאי 2024
Anonim
המרת מספרים עשרוניים לבינאריים ובינאריים לעשרוניים
וִידֵאוֹ: המרת מספרים עשרוניים לבינאריים ובינאריים לעשרוניים

תוֹכֶן

המערכת הבינארית מייצגת את השפה הפנימית של מחשבים אלקטרוניים. אם אתה מחשיב את עצמך כמתכנת רציני, עליך להבין כיצד להמיר בינארי לעשרוני. מדריך זה ילמד אותך כיצד להמשיך.

צעדים

שיטה 1 מתוך 2: שימוש בסימון מיקום

  1. כתוב את המספר הבינארי ורשום את הכוחות מימין לשמאל. קחו לדוגמא את המרת המספר הבינארי לפורמט העשרוני שלו. ראשית, כתוב אותו. ואז כתוב את הכוחות מימין לשמאל. התחל עם, קשר אותו עם "" והמשיך להוסיף לכל מעריך. עצור כאשר מספר האלמנטים ברשימה שווה למספר הרווחים במספר הבינארי. לדוגמא ,, יש שמונה מקומות, כך שהרשימה (עם שמונה אלמנטים) תוצג באופן הבא: ,,,,,,,,.

  2. כתוב את הספרות של המספר הבינארי מתחת לכוחות המתאימים להם. עכשיו פשוט כתוב מתחת למספרים ,,,,,, ו, כך שכל ספרה קשורה לכוח המתאים של. "" מימין למספר הבינארי חייב להתאים "" לימין הכוחות וכן הלאה. אתה יכול גם לכתוב את הספרות מעל הכוחות, אם אתה מעדיף - הדבר החשוב הוא שהם נמצאים במקום הנכון.

  3. חבר את הספרות של המספר הבינארי לכוחות המתאימים להם. צרו קווים, החל מימין, וחברו כל ספרה רצופה של המספר הבינארי לעוצמה הקרובה ביותר ברשימה העליונה. התחל בהבאת קו מהספרה הראשונה של המספר הבינארי לכוח הראשון שנמצא ברשימה. ואז שרטט קו מהספרה השנייה של המספר הבינארי לעוצמה השנייה ברשימה. המשך ליצור קשרים אלה בין ספרות לכוח. זה יעזור לך לדמיין את הקשר בין שתי הסטים המספריים.

  4. כתוב את הערך הסופי של כל כוח. עברו על כל הספרות של המספר הבינארי. אם הערך המדובר הוא, כתוב את הכוח המתאים לו מתחת לקו, מתחת לספרה. אם הערך המדובר הוא, כתוב אחד מתחת לשורה, מתחת לספרה.
    • מכיוון ש- "" תואם ל- "", המספר שנכתב יהיה "". מכיוון ש- "" תואם ל- "", המספר שנכתב יהיה "". מכיוון ש- "" תואם ל- "", המספר שנכתב יהיה "". מכיוון ש- "" מתאים ל- "", המספר הכתוב יהיה "" ומכיוון ש "" תואם ל- "", המספר הכתוב יהיה "". "", בתורו, תואם ל- "", כשהמספר הכתוב הוא "" ו- "" מתאים ל- "", וכתוצאה מכך אותו ערך. הערך "" תואם ל- "", עם "" כמספר נלווה.
  5. הוסף את הערכים הסופיים. כעת הוסף את המספרים הכתובים מתחת לשורה. הנה הפעולה:. זהו המקבילה העשרונית למספר הבינארי.
  6. כתוב את התשובה עם הבסיס המנוי שלך. עכשיו פשוט השתמש בסימון כדי להדגים שאתה עובד עם ערך עשרוני, כלומר שהוא פועל בכוחות של עשר. ככל שתתרגלו להמיר מבינארי לעשרוני, יהיה קל יותר לשנן את הכוחות של כך ותוכלו לבצע משימה מסוג זה מהר יותר.
  7. השתמש בשיטה זו כדי להמיר מספר בינארי עם נקודה עשרונית לצורתו העשרונית. אפשר להשתמש בו גם בעת המרת מספר בינארי כמו בפורמט עשרוני. רק דעו שהערך בצד שמאל מייצג את מיקום היחידות (כרגיל) וכי המספר מימין לפסיק נמצא במיקום "החצאים", או.
    • "" משמאל הפסיק שווה ל-, או. ה "" מימין לפסיק שווה ל-, או. הוסף ותקבל, שהוא בסימן עשרוני.

שיטה 2 מתוך 2: שימוש בשכפול

  1. כתוב את המספר הבינארי. בשיטה זו אין שימוש בכוחות. לפיכך, זה פשוט יותר בהמרה נפשית של מספרים גדולים יותר, מכיוון שמספיק לזכור את סכום המשנה. הדבר הראשון שיש לעשות הוא לכתוב את המספר הבינארי להמרה בשיטת הכפילות. נניח שהערך שמנותח הוא. התחל מלכתוב אותו על נייר.
  2. החל משמאל, הכפל את הסכום הקודם והוסף את הספרה הנוכחית. אם לוקחים את המספר הבינארי, הספרה הראשונה משמאל היא. הסך הכל הקודם יהיה, מכיוון שהתהליך טרם החל. יהיה עליך להכפיל את הסך הכל הקודם ,, ולהוסיף (), כך שהסך הכל החדש יהיה שווה ל-.
  3. הכפל את המספר הנוכחי והוסף את הספרה הבאה. הסך הכל הנוכחי הוא והספרה החדשה היא. שכפל והוסף (), והגיע לסכום החדש.
  4. חזור על השלב הקודם. המשך הלאה. לאחר מכן הכפל את המספר הנוכחי והוסף שזו הספרה הבאה (). הסכום הכולל שלך יהיה שווה ל.
  5. חזור על הצעד הקודם שוב. לאחר מכן, הכפל את המספר הנוכחי, כלומר, והוסף את הספרה הבאה, שהיא (). הסך הכל החדש יהיה.
  6. חזור על הצעד הקודם שוב. הכפל את הסכום הנוכחי, כלומר, והוסף את הספרה הבאה, שהיא ().
  7. חזור על הצעד הקודם שוב. כעת הכפל את המספר הנוכחי שהוא, והוסף, שהוא הספרה הבאה. כתוצאה מכך יהיה לך.
  8. המשך להכפיל את הסכום הנוכחי ולהוסיף את הספרה הבאה לסוף. עכשיו הגעת למספר האחרון וכמעט סיימת! פשוט קח את הסכום הנוכחי, כלומר, והכפל אותו לפני הוספתו, שהיא הספרה האחרונה (). הכל בוצע! זה עתה המרת מסימון עשרוני לפורמט העשרוני שלך, כלומר.
  9. כתוב את התשובה עם הבסיס המנוי. שים לב לתשובה הסופית כדי להוכיח שאתה עובד עם ערך עשרוני, כלומר שיש לה בסיס.
  10. השתמש בשיטה זו כדי להמיר מ כל בסיס לבסיס עשרוני. שכפול שימושי מכיוון שהמספר שנותח מבוסס. אם הוא מיוצג על ידי מספר אחר, השתמש בו במקום זאת בשיטה המתוארת לעיל. בדוגמה, אם המספר מבוסס, החלף "" ב- ". התוצאה הסופית תהיה תמיד בפורמט עשרוני (בסיס).

טיפים

  • תרגול. נסה להמיר את המספרים הבינאריים, ו. בהתאמה, המקבילות העשרוניות שלהם יהיו, למשל.
  • הערה: שיטה זו שימושית רק לספירה ואינה עוסקת בתרגומי ASCII.
  • המחשבון שמגיע עם Microsoft Windows יכול לבצע את ההמרה הזו במקום זאת - אך כמתכנת, חשוב שתבין טוב כיצד עובדת השיטה העומדת מאחורי התהליך. אפשרויות ההמרה של המחשבון יהיו גלויות דרך הפונקציה לְהַצִיג>מַדָעִי (או "מְתַכנֵת"). בלינוקס אפשר גם להשתמש במחשבון.

אזהרות

  • בשיטה זו נעשה שימוש בבינארי לא חתום, להבדיל מנקודה צפה או נקודה קבועה.

חג האהבה הוא הזדמנות מצוינת עבור אדם אחד להראות עד כמה הוא אוהב אחר. למרות שקנייה של כרטיס ומתנות מוכנות אחרות היא האופציה הקלה ביותר, תוכלו להפוך את האירוע להרבה יותר מיוחד ומותאם אישית אם תעשו הכל ב...

כיצד לתפוס חתולים

Frank Hunt

מאי 2024

מכיוון שחתולי מחמד נוטים להיות כל כך חמודים, חמים ומגורים, קל מאוד לחשוב את אותו הדבר על חתולי בר בסביבתכם. לרוע המזל, אם לא נבדקים, הם עלולים להזיק לאחרים ולעצמם. אוכלוסיות חתולים פראיים יכולות להתרב...

מאמרים פופולריים